Key Features
- Output Voltage: The device provides a precise output voltage, which is crucial for sensitive electronic components that require stable power to operate correctly.
- Low Dropout Voltage: The low dropout feature allows the regulator to continue delivering a regulated output voltage even when the supply voltage is very close to the output voltage, minimizing power loss and improving efficiency.
- High Output Current: With its ability to supply a high output current, the LA5735M-TE-L-E is suited for applications that demand more power, such as motors or high-performance microprocessors.
- Overcurrent Protection: The built-in overcurrent protection safeguards the device and the downstream components from damage due to excessive current flow.
- Thermal Shutdown: The thermal shutdown feature prevents the regulator from overheating, ensuring long-term reliability and safety.
